Boy calls police to surrender pacifiers

TARANTO, Italy, Jan. 14 (UPI) -- Police in an Italian city said a 4-year-old boy who considered himself too old for his pacifiers called authorities to surrender the baby toys.

Taranto police said the boy called the emergency line a few days before his birthday and explained that he thought the police should have his old pacifiers, ANSA reported Thursday.

"I'm old enough now so you can have my dummies," the boy told the operator.

Police said two officers visited the boy's birthday party and traded him a souvenir hat in exchange for his four old pacifiers.
